As you've possibly learned now, taxes are an unavoidable component of doing company in the USA. While a lot of emphasis usually rests on federal and state income taxes, there's additionally a third aspectpayroll taxes. Pay-roll tax obligations are taxes on a staff member's gross wage. The profits from pay-roll taxes are utilized to fund public programs; therefore, the funds collected go directly to those programs as opposed to the Irs (IRS).


Keep in mind that there is an additional 0.9% tax obligation for high-income earnersmarried taxpayers who transform $250,000 or single taxpayers making over $200,000. There is no company match for this added tax obligation. Federal Joblessness Tax Obligation Act (FUTA). Profits from this tax go towards government and state joblessness funds to assist employees that have shed their jobs.

Your down payments should be made either on a month-to-month or semi-weekly schedulean political election you make prior to each fiscal year. Regular monthly repayments. A month-to-month repayment must be made by the 15th of the adhering to month. Semi-weekly repayments. Every various other week deposit days rely on your pay timetable. If your payday falls on a Wednesday, Thursday or Friday, your deposit schedules Wednesday of the complying with week.


Take treatment of your obligationsand your employeesby making total pay-roll tax settlements on time. Collection and repayment aren't your only tax duties.

Keep in mind that relying on the kind of service you run, you may file an alternate kind. As an example, a farm uses Kind 943 rather of Kind 941. construction bookkeeping. FUTA taxes are reported every year making use of Kind 940, Employer's Annual Federal Unemployment (FUTA) Tax Obligation Return. Annually's return is due by January 31 of the following year.


States have their own payroll tax obligations. Every state has its very own unemployment tax (called SUTA or UI). This tax obligation price can vary not only by state yet within each state. This is due to the fact that your business's industry, years in service and unemployment background can all identify the percentage used to calculate the amount due.
